Kent State returns star power in Dri Archer, Trayion Durham and Roosevelt Nix. But turnover in both the coaching staff and on the field should ensure a slow start for the Golden Flashes in 2013. Schedule, roster, projections and more below.


1. No pressure, Paul Haynes

From the time Dennis Fitzgerald left town in 1977 (after seasons of 8-4 and 6-5) until the start of 2012, the glory days for Kent State football basically consisted of that one year where Glen Mason got them to 7-4 and then left (1987). In that span of 35 seasons, Kent State had a winning record twice, and won one or fewer games in a season 10 times. The program that gave Don James his first head coaching job and produced players like Jack Lambert and future coaches like Nick Saban and Gary Pinkel in the 1970s was a football wasteland for most of the last three decades, and while Doug Martin (head coach from 2004 to 2010) came really, really close to breaking through (5-7 with a pretty good defense in both 2009 and 2010), he never did.
